yeah the vocals could stand to be smoothed out more, volume-wise. Are you compressing the vocals? That would be a good start. Beyond that the only way to keep volumes constant is to work the fader slides during mixdown or if you can automate them have them do it on their own.

otherwise sounds like a nice mix

thanks for the feedback...

yes I did try compression..but mostly I ride the faders....on some of the tunes they are smoother..

on that first tune, I'm singing 3 parts and and I rode the faders...I tried a 2:1 at -18db and that helped but when I compressed the whole mix it was too compressed. all of my effects are plug-ins (waves and sonic foundry).

guess I need to really learn about compression and stop using plug-in presets..:)
